    And that would be a yes!

    Just when I was going to start giving you some clues. It is indeed the rather surprising DI Downpour. I fully expected this to be a typically dry grey ink, and it isn't. It's got great shading, and is wet enough to use in even quite fine nibs without becoming illegible. I like it. I'm still not sure it's exactly the right colour for this pen, but I shall certainly write out the fill before I consider trying something else - perhaps a brown next time.
